查看linux服务器日志命令行

不及物动词 其他 35

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要在Linux服务器上查看日志文件,可以使用以下命令行:

    1. `cat`命令:使用`cat`命令可以查看文件的内容。例如,要查看`/var/log/syslog`文件的内容,可以执行以下命令:
    “`
    cat /var/log/syslog
    “`

    2. `tail`命令:使用`tail`命令可以查看文件的尾部内容,常用于实时查看日志文件的更新。例如,要实时查看`/var/log/messages`文件的内容,可以执行以下命令:
    “`
    tail -f /var/log/messages
    “`

    3. `grep`命令:使用`grep`命令可以搜索指定关键字在日志文件中的出现情况。例如,要搜索`error`关键字在`/var/log/syslog`文件中的出现情况,可以执行以下命令:
    “`
    grep “error” /var/log/syslog
    “`

    4. `less`命令:使用`less`命令可以逐页查看文件的内容,并支持上下翻页、搜索等操作。例如,要逐页查看`/var/log/syslog`文件的内容,可以执行以下命令:
    “`
    less /var/log/syslog
    “`
    在`less`界面中,可以使用`space`键向下翻页,输入`/`后跟关键字进行搜索。

    5. `journalctl`命令:`journalctl`是Systemd的日志查看器,用于查看系统日志。例如,要查看最近的系统日志,可以执行以下命令:
    “`
    journalctl -xe
    “`
    `-x`选项用于显示更多的详细信息,`-e`选项用于显示最近的日志。

    以上是在Linux服务器上查看日志文件的常用命令行。根据具体的需求和日志文件路径,选择合适的命令来查看日志。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要查看Linux服务器的日志文件,可以使用命令行工具。以下是一些常用的命令:

    1. tail命令:tail命令可以显示文件的末尾几行,常用于查看正在更新的日志文件。使用tail命令可以实时查看新的日志信息。例如,使用以下命令查看apache的访问日志文件:

    “`
    tail -f /var/log/apache/access.log
    “`

    2. cat命令:cat命令用于显示整个文件的内容,可以将日志文件的内容显示在命令行中。使用cat命令时,可以使用管道符将其与其他命令结合使用,以便进行更复杂的处理。例如,使用以下命令显示syslog日志文件的内容:

    “`
    cat /var/log/syslog
    “`

    3. grep命令:grep命令用于在文件中搜索指定的字符串。可以使用grep命令来过滤日志文件中的特定内容。例如,使用以下命令查找带有关键词“error”的日志行:

    “`
    grep “error” /var/log/syslog
    “`

    4. less命令:less命令是一个分页查看程序,用于浏览长文件。它支持向前和向后浏览文件,并提供搜索功能。使用less命令可以更方便地查看大型日志文件。例如,使用以下命令打开secure日志文件:

    “`
    less /var/log/secure
    “`

    5. journalctl命令:journalctl命令用于查看systemd日志。systemd是一种系统和服务管理器,journalctl命令可以查看系统日志和服务日志。例如,使用以下命令查看所有日志信息:

    “`
    journalctl
    “`

    可以通过添加选项来过滤日志,例如,使用以下命令查看特定服务的日志:

    “`
    journalctl -u sshd
    “`

    这些命令可以帮助您在命令行中查看和分析Linux服务器中的日志文件。根据具体需求和日志文件的位置,您可以选择使用适当的命令进行查看和处理。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在Linux服务器上,我们可以使用命令行来查看日志文件。下面将介绍几种常用的查看日志的命令行工具和操作流程。

    一、tail命令
    1. tail命令是一个非常常用的查看日志文件的命令行工具。它可以用来实时查看最新的日志内容。以下是tail命令的语法:
    “`
    tail [选项] [文件]
    “`
    常用的选项有:
    -n 数字:显示最后几行的日志,默认为10行;
    -f:实时输出日志内容,类似于tail -f 的效果。

    2. 示例:
    查看最后10行的日志文件内容:
    “`
    tail /var/log/messages
    “`
    实时输出/var/log/messages文件的内容:
    “`
    tail -f /var/log/messages
    “`

    二、less命令
    1. less命令也是一个用于查看文本文件的命令行工具,适用于查看较长的日志文件。它可以实现翻页、搜索等功能。以下是less命令的语法:
    “`
    less [选项] [文件]
    “`
    常用的选项有:
    -N:显示行号;
    -F:相当于tail -f,实时输出文件内容。

    2. 示例:
    查看/var/log/messages文件的内容:
    “`
    less /var/log/messages
    “`

    三、grep命令
    1. grep命令是用于在文件中搜索指定的模式的命令行工具,可以通过指定某个关键字来查找相关的日志信息。以下是grep命令的语法:
    “`
    grep [选项] 模式 [文件]
    “`
    常用的选项有:
    -i:忽略大小写;
    -n:显示匹配行的行号;
    -v:只显示不匹配的行。

    2. 示例:
    查找包含”error”关键字的日志行:
    “`
    grep “error” /var/log/messages
    “`

    以上就是常用的几个命令行工具查看Linux服务器日志的操作流程。通过使用这些命令,我们可以方便地查看和分析服务器的日志信息。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部